            Deeply Responsible Business.: A Global History of Values-Driven Leadership

            By: Geoffrey Jones
            Corporate social responsibility has entered the mainstream, but what does it take to run a successful purpose-driven business? This book examines leaders who put values alongside profits to showcase the challenges and upside of deeply responsible business. Should... View Details

              Digital Communications, Inc.: Encoder Device Division

              Explores the issues surrounding the determination of the product cost of a subassembly in a firm that has never had to determine subassembly costs. Asks students to change the cost system by adding allocation bases and developing a step-down allocation process. View Details
